Ubuntu is among the most widely used Linux releases for personal computers, but the Operating System also has a server release, which has been gaining popularity lately. Ubuntu is very quick and supports a wide range of hardware components, so it can function on virtually any kind of computer without consuming too much system resources. The Operating System is widely known as really dependable and secure, not to mention that because of its popularity, you'll find a number of sources online with info about any question or problem that you might have. The Long-Term Support (LTS) versions are supported for a minimum of 5 years, so you're able to get security patches without worrying about softwareproblems in the long term. As Ubuntu is totally free to use, you are able to modify both its core and the thousands of additional software packages that you can download and set up in any way you see fit, without any limitations and without having to pay any license fees. In this way, you can obtain an effective, stable and powerful web hosting service and pay just the cost of the server.
